Conventional sighting arrangement of the "initially-technology" Glock 17 The main Glock pistols despatched to The usa in 1985 did not satisfy the BATF import "points" prerequisite, requiring Glock to rapidly create an adjustable rear sight which authorized for that pistols being imported and marketed commercially in 1986. It truly is believed that Glock designed and made this adjustable rear sight above a weekend as a way to meet the ATF's importation prerequisites, and so it had been dubbed the "weekend" sight.
